Latvian Fire Fighting Museum
The Latvian Fire Fighting Museum (Latvijas Ugunsdzēsības muzejs) in Rīga chronicles the history of firefighting and civil defense in Latvia, featuring historical equipment, uniforms, and exhibits spanning over a century of fire protection heritage. The museum offers educational programs and guided tours for visitors of all ages.
